rails:657
From: Hiroshi Takagi <gollum@h...>
Date: Fri, 11 Nov 2005 17:42:43 +0900
Subject: [rails:657] Re: 複数プログラマでの開発/DB, application のshare
高木@自己フォローです。 On Fri, 11 Nov 2005 16:12:01 +0900 Hiroshi Takagi <gollum@h...> wrote: > では、べたに app/models/user.rb, role.rb にべたにハードコードしてやると、 > DB/table は dbshared の User, Roles にちゃんと接続するのですが、 > 今度は、action がよびだされるたびにDBとの接続コネクションが二つずつ増え > ていき、idle 状態のまま解放されません。 > (PostgreSQL) > > う〜ん、どうしたものかな。 わけはわかんないけど、とりあえず、一歩前進しました。 config/database.yml に dbshared: adapter: postgresql database: dbshared host: localhost username: watashi password: xxxxxxx を追加し、 config/envrionment.rb に User.establish_connection "dbshared" Role.establish_connection "dbshared" を追加しました。 User, Role クラスが、共有DB中のテーブルを参照したいものです。 これで、postgresql との接続プロセスがどんどどん増える問題は解消して、 うまく共有DBと業務DBの両方を ひとつのアプリケーションで使えるようになりましたが、 今度は、session 。。。。 ちょっと DrbStore を試してみます。 -- Hiroshi Takagi <gollum@h...> -- ML: rails@r... 使い方: http://QuickML.com/ Web Site: http://wiki.fdiary.net/rails/ ML Archives: http://www.fdiary.net/ml/rails/
651 2005-11-10 12:44 [gollum@h... ] 複数プログラマでの開発/DB, application のshare 654 2005-11-10 21:02 ┗[nanki@m... ] 656 2005-11-11 08:12 ┗[gollum@h... ] -> 657 2005-11-11 09:42 ┗[gollum@h... ]